Why manufacturing partners need a lifecycle-led ERP business model
Manufacturing ERP decisions are rarely isolated technology purchases. They affect production planning, procurement, inventory, quality, finance, service operations and executive reporting. Because the operational footprint is broad, customer value is realized over time rather than at go-live. That is why partner-led customer lifecycle management matters. The partner that can guide discovery, deployment, integration, adoption, optimization and renewal is better positioned to protect margins and expand account value.
A lifecycle-led model also aligns with how manufacturing buyers evaluate risk. They want confidence that the ERP environment will remain secure, compliant, available and adaptable as plants, suppliers, channels and reporting requirements evolve. This creates room for recurring services in architecture governance, release management, monitoring, backup strategy, disaster recovery, business continuity, identity and access management, workflow automation and business intelligence.

Choosing the right white-label ERP operating model for manufacturing accounts
Not every manufacturing customer should be served through the same deployment and commercial model. Partners need a decision framework that balances standardization, control, compliance, performance isolation and margin. The right answer depends on customer size, regulatory exposure, integration complexity, data residency expectations and internal IT maturity.
| Model | Best Fit | Commercial Strength | Primary Trade-off |
|---|---|---|---|
| Multi-tenant SaaS | Standardized mid-market manufacturing environments | Fast onboarding and scalable recurring revenue | Less flexibility for customer-specific infrastructure controls |
| Dedicated SaaS | Manufacturers needing stronger isolation or custom operational policies | Higher-value managed services and premium support positioning | Greater operational complexity and potentially higher delivery cost |
| Private Cloud | Organizations with strict governance or integration constraints | Stronger control narrative for regulated or sensitive workloads | Lower standardization and slower scaling if not well engineered |
| Hybrid Cloud | Manufacturers balancing plant-level systems with cloud ERP modernization | Practical path for phased transformation and enterprise integration | Requires disciplined architecture and support coordination |
For many partners, the most effective portfolio includes a standardized Multi-tenant SaaS offer for speed and margin, plus Dedicated SaaS or Hybrid Cloud options for larger or more complex accounts. This allows the channel to serve both growth-oriented mid-market buyers and enterprise customers that require more control. Designing a channel-first revenue architecture
A channel-first growth model should be designed around recurring value, not only recurring billing. Manufacturing customers will renew when the partner continuously reduces operational friction, improves visibility and supports change. That means pricing should reflect both platform consumption and service accountability.
| Revenue Layer | What It Covers | Strategic Purpose | Margin Consideration |
|---|---|---|---|
| Platform Subscription | Core ERP access and standard application services | Creates predictable baseline recurring revenue | Best when bundled with differentiated services rather than sold alone |
| Infrastructure-based Pricing | Compute, storage, backup, network and environment requirements | Aligns cost recovery with deployment complexity | Requires transparent governance to avoid billing friction |
| Managed Services | Monitoring, observability, logging, alerting, patching and support operations | Builds stickiness and operational trust | Improves margins when standardized through platform engineering |
| Advisory and Optimization | Roadmap planning, workflow automation, analytics and process improvement | Expands account value beyond technical administration | Higher-value consulting margin when tied to business outcomes |
The strongest MSP Business Models in manufacturing avoid underpricing the operational burden of cloud ERP. Partners should define clear service boundaries, support tiers, change management policies and escalation paths. They should also separate commodity infrastructure costs from premium governance and optimization services so customers understand what they are paying for and why.
Common pricing mistakes partners should avoid
The most common mistake is treating White-label SaaS as a simple resale motion. That compresses margins and weakens strategic control. Another mistake is offering unlimited support without a service design that accounts for integrations, release management and plant-specific operational dependencies. A third is failing to price for resilience requirements such as backup retention, disaster recovery testing and business continuity planning. In manufacturing, these are not optional extras. They are part of the trust model.
Building the partner enablement and onboarding framework
A scalable partner ecosystem requires more than access to software. It needs a repeatable enablement system that helps partners sell, deploy, operate and grow manufacturing accounts with consistency. The objective is to reduce time to first revenue while preserving delivery quality.
- Commercial enablement should define target manufacturing segments, ideal customer profiles, packaging strategy, pricing guardrails and account expansion plays.
- Technical enablement should cover solution architecture, APIs, Enterprise Integration patterns, workflow automation design, cloud operations and security controls.
- Operational enablement should include onboarding checklists, service desk processes, incident management, observability standards and customer success cadences.
- Governance enablement should define roles, approval models, compliance responsibilities, data handling expectations and change management policies.
Partner onboarding should be staged. First, validate market focus and service readiness. Second, align on reference architectures and deployment options. Third, launch with a controlled set of customer scenarios before broad expansion. This phased approach reduces delivery risk and helps partners build confidence in their own branded offer.
How customer lifecycle management should work in manufacturing ERP
Customer lifecycle management in manufacturing should be treated as an operating system for account growth. The partner should own a structured journey from pre-sales discovery through renewal and expansion, with clear success criteria at each stage.
During discovery, the focus should be on process criticality, integration dependencies, plant operations, reporting needs and governance expectations. During onboarding, the priority shifts to data migration planning, role design, Identity and Access Management, workflow approvals, training and cutover readiness. After go-live, the emphasis should move to adoption metrics, support responsiveness, release governance, automation opportunities and executive business reviews.
Customer Success in this context is not a generic account management function. It is a cross-functional discipline that connects service operations, business process improvement and commercial expansion. Partners that formalize this discipline are better positioned to identify upsell opportunities in analytics, AI-ready Services, additional entities, supplier collaboration workflows and managed cloud enhancements.
Cloud architecture decisions that affect partner profitability
Architecture choices directly influence support cost, scalability and customer satisfaction. A profitable partner model depends on standardization where possible and controlled variation where necessary. Multi-tenant SaaS can improve operational efficiency, but only if the platform supports strong tenant isolation, policy enforcement and observability. Dedicated cloud deployments can command higher value, but they require disciplined automation to avoid margin erosion.
Cloud-native operations matter because manufacturing customers often run time-sensitive processes and integrated workflows. Platform Engineering practices help partners create repeatable environments, reduce manual configuration and improve release consistency. DevOps best practices, Infrastructure as Code, CI CD and GitOps are relevant not as technical fashion, but as mechanisms for reducing operational risk and improving service reliability.
Technology entities such as Kubernetes, Docker, PostgreSQL and Redis may be directly relevant when the partner is evaluating scalability, portability, performance and operational standardization. However, the business question should always come first: does the architecture improve resilience, deployment speed, supportability and long-term economics for the partner and the customer?
Governance, security and resilience as commercial differentiators
In manufacturing ERP, governance and resilience are not back-office concerns. They are part of the buying decision and a major source of recurring service value. Partners should define a governance model that covers environment ownership, access control, segregation of duties, release approvals, auditability, backup policies, disaster recovery responsibilities and business continuity expectations.
Security should be framed in operational terms. Identity and Access Management reduces unauthorized access risk and supports role-based process control. Monitoring, Observability, Logging and Alerting improve incident detection and service accountability. Backup strategy and Disaster Recovery planning protect against data loss and operational disruption. For customers with mixed environments, a Hybrid Cloud strategy should also address how plant systems, edge processes and cloud ERP workflows are coordinated during outages or failover events.
Partners that package these controls into managed offerings create stronger renewal logic. Customers are less likely to switch providers when governance is embedded in day-to-day operations and tied to executive risk management.

Decision framework for selecting the right manufacturing partner strategy
Executives evaluating a manufacturing White-label SaaS ERP strategy should make decisions in sequence. First, define the target customer segment and the operational problems the practice will solve. Second, choose the deployment models that match those customers' governance and integration needs. Third, design the revenue architecture across subscription, infrastructure, managed services and advisory layers. Fourth, standardize onboarding, support and customer success motions. Fifth, invest in platform engineering and observability to protect margins as the customer base grows.
The trade-off is straightforward. Greater standardization improves scalability and profitability, while greater customization can increase deal size but also delivery complexity. The right strategy is not to maximize one or the other. It is to define where standardization is mandatory and where controlled flexibility creates commercial advantage.
